Re: Rail distance

1999-10-11 by Fred Becker

I measure 18-3/8" from center-to-center. That is 18.375". I measured it
on racks from two different vendors and got the same number. Hope this
helps, but it doesn't sound like the answer you wanted.

Re: Rail distance

1999-10-11 by J. Larry Hendry

> Trying to salvage my dress panels here
> at 1:30AM.....sigh......
>
> Everyone with a tape measure: please
> verify that the distance, center-to-center,
> between holes in a 19" rack is 18 1/4".

My experience has been that this number varies significantly from rack to
rack. Hence the "slots" in rack gear as opposed to holes. I measured
several of mine and find them to be around 18 3/8". However, I have one as
wide as 18 1/2" (Happens to be my MOTM rack). I did not have anything as
close as 18 1/4."
